A rate of change is a rate that describes how one quantity changes in relation to another quantity. If is the independent variable and is the dependent variable, then. Rates of change can be positive or negative. This corresponds to an increase or decrease in the -value between the two data points. If the absolute change is negative, this implies a decrease from the initial to the final amount. If the absolute change is positive, this implies an increase from the initial to the final amount.
